溫馨提示×

CHECKSUM在Oracle數據庫備份中的應用

小樊
83
2024-08-29 10:13:19
欄目: 云計算

CHECKSUM在Oracle數據庫備份中的應用主要是為了檢測備份數據的完整性,確保備份數據的可靠性。通過計算數據塊的校驗和并與原始校驗和進行比較,可以確定數據塊是否損壞或篡改。如果校驗和不匹配,則表示數據塊已損壞或篡改。以下是CHECKSUM的相關信息:

CHECKSUM在數據泵(expdp/impdp)中的應用

從Oracle數據庫20c開始,數據泵(expdp/impdp)支持在dumpfile中添加校驗和,通過CHECKSUM參數控制。這可以幫助確認文件的有效性,支持多種校驗算法,如CRC32、SHA256、SHA384和SHA512,默認算法是SHA256。

CHECKSUM的使用方法和優(yōu)化策略

  • 啟用Oracle Checksum:需要在數據庫參數文件中啟用相關參數,如CHECKSUM = ‘BASIC’。
  • 驗證數據塊完整性:啟用校驗和后,數據庫將自動計算并驗證數據塊的完整性。
  • 監(jiān)控和調整校驗和工作頻率:根據數據庫的使用情況調整校驗和工作的頻率,確保數據的完整性。

CHECKSUM在數據遷移備份中的作用

CHECKSUM在數據遷移備份中通過驗證備份數據的完整性,幫助識別損壞的數據塊,并采取相應的措施進行修復或替換,從而確保數據的完整性和一致性。

通過上述方法,Oracle數據庫的CHECKSUM功能可以有效地提高備份數據的可靠性和完整性,幫助管理員確保在數據恢復時能夠使用到準確無誤的數據。

0